well , i made a deal with RCS and recieved the kit some time ago but finally this evening actually had time [without interuption] to install it , thank you sir it fit up fine ,
a prelude - my father bought a "springfeild" back in the late 50s , he wanted a springfeild and an enfeild like he had seen and used on saipan , the springfeild was probably generic for an 03A3 , the 'enfeild on the island was most likely an M1917 , but what he got was a nice 1915 BSA mkIII ,
he and i shot both and it was my first big bore shooting , i cleaned the virdegris from the surplus amo and we shot together , lots of click-bangs , so i learned early about that ,
the rifle was originally a 1918 , M1903 'springfeild , it had been refurbed with a new SA 3/29 barrel fitted , it was these two that he left hanging over the basement fireplace ,
in about 1987 the folks had a house fire , both were smoke and water damaged , barrels are now pretty rough , and the springfeild was reblued , and the stock sanded and refinished with BLO
, i inherited them when he died 11/11/2000 ,
ive wanted to shoot it again but just didnt trust the bore , now i have a grandson id like to shoot it with , the conversion of my 03A3-4gery which had reciever issues turned out really nice - its a single shot , this is going to breath new life into this one with a magazine feed ,
i would have liked to use my original trigger guard [i can if i use it single shot ]and bolt but ill save those bits for the next owner , anyway here it is -







i am very pleased will be more so when i take it to the range and shoot it
